About The Position

Dominion Energy's Facilities Group is looking for a Facilities Technician I or Facilities Technician II. There is one position which will be filled at the level commensurate with the successful candidate’s education, experience, knowledge, skills, and abilities. This position will perform building maintenance-related tasks at district, transmission and generation offices in a geographic territory spanning from Richmond to Midlothian. The position can work out of the Castlewood office in Richmond, VA.

Requirements

  • Facilities Technician I: 1+ years of related facilities maintenance, construction, or trade experience.
  • Basic knowledge of building construction, mechanical, electrical, plumbing, and fire systems.
  • Basic understanding of engineering and design principles.
  • Basic knowledge of environmental and life safety compliance regulations.
  • Ability to maintain, troubleshoot, repair, and install building systems.
  • Ability to interpret drawings, wiring diagrams, technical specifications, and manuals.
  • Ability to work independently or within a team environment.
  • Strong communication, organization, and prioritization skills.
  • Proficient with computers, Microsoft applications, and SAP or similar.
  • Facilities Technician II: 5+ years of related facilities maintenance, construction, or trade experience.
  • Expert knowledge of building construction, mechanical, electrical, plumbing, and fire systems.
  • Knowledge of engineering and design principles.
  • Knowledge of environmental and life safety compliance regulations.
  • Ability to evaluate building conditions and recommend solutions.
  • Ability to work independently across a large geographic territory.
  • Ability to respond to after-hours emergencies.
  • Strong communication, organization, and vendor management skills.
  • Proficient with computers, Microsoft applications, and SAP or similar.
  • Required: Valid driver's license (Facilities Technician I)
  • Required: Valid driver's license (Facilities Technician II)
  • Required: Virginia DPOR Journeyman HVAC or Electrician Tradesman License (Facilities Technician II)

Nice To Haves

  • Associate degree in Technology, Construction, Engineering, or a related field
  • Completion of a formal HVAC or Electrical apprenticeship program
  • EPA Section 608 Universal Certification (Type I, II, and III) (Facilities Technician I)
  • Virginia DPOR Master HVAC (Facilities Technician II)
  • EPA Section 608 Universal Certification (Type I, II, and III) (Facilities Technician II)

Responsibilities

  • Performing preventative maintenance
  • Completing repairs and customer work orders independently
  • Ensuring buildings and equipment operate at optimal performance
  • Testing, troubleshooting, repairing, and installing mechanical, electrical, plumbing, and fire systems independently
  • Performing other duties as assigned
  • Assist with evaluating building and equipment conditions and provide repair recommendations (Facilities Technician I)
  • Manage external vendors to ensure compliance with company policies and applicable regulations (Facilities Technician I)
  • Complete or assist with testing, inspections, and maintenance of environmental and life safety systems (Facilities Technician I)
  • Provide technical guidance and training to peers (Facilities Technician II)
  • Evaluate building and equipment conditions and provide recommendations (Facilities Technician II)
  • Manage small O&M or capital improvement projects (Facilities Technician II)
  • Manage external vendors and contractor compliance (Facilities Technician II)
